Abstract

The present disclosure discloses a method and device in wireless communication. The UE transmits the first radio signal in a first time window. The first radio signal comprises at least first information of first information and first data. The first information is used to determine whether the UE detects the first signaling in a second time window. In the present disclosure, the UE indicates whether the first signaling is detected at a subsequent time by the first radio signal. The present disclosure can reduce the number of blind detections performed by the UE, reduce the complexity of the UE, save power consumption of the UE, and prolong the standby time of the UE.
